An Advanced Certificate in Social Work Ethics and Ethical Decision Making Processes equips social workers with advanced skills in navigating complex ethical dilemmas. The program emphasizes practical application of ethical frameworks and codes of conduct within diverse social work settings.
Learning outcomes typically include enhanced proficiency in ethical reasoning, conflict resolution, and the development of culturally sensitive ethical decision-making strategies. Students gain a deeper understanding of relevant legislation and professional standards, improving their ability to advocate for clients and uphold professional integrity.
The duration of such a certificate program varies but often spans several months to a year, depending on the institution and the program's intensity. The coursework is usually a blend of online modules, workshops, and potentially some in-person sessions for interactive learning and peer exchange.

The program often integrates case studies and simulations to provide realistic scenarios for practicing ethical decision-making processes. This allows students to refine their abilities in areas such as informed consent, confidentiality, and boundary setting. Ultimately, graduates are equipped with practical tools for addressing the ethical challenges inherent in the social work profession.
